STATE v. FUNES

No. 11-KA-595.

87 So.3d 134 (2012)

STATE of Louisiana v. Mario A. FUNES.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, Fifth Circuit.

January 24, 2012.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Paul D. Connick, Jr. , District Attorney, Terry M. Boudreaux , Desirée M. Valenti , Assistant District Attorneys, Gretna, LA, for Plaintiff/Appellee.

Frank Sloan , Attorney at Law, Louisiana Appellate Project, Mandeville, LA, for Defendant/Appellant.

Panel composed of Judges SUSAN M. CHEHARDY, JUDE G. GRAVOIS, and MARC E. JOHNSON.


JUDE G. GRAVOIS, Judge.

Defendant, Mario Funes, appeals his convictions on three counts of second degree murder. On appeal, he argues that the trial court erred in denying his motion to quash the indictment on the basis that LSA-C.Cr.P. art. 782(A) is unconstitutional for allowing a non-unanimous jury verdict. For the following reasons, we affirm defendant's convictions.
